High strength packing carton
Technical Field
The utility model belongs to the technical field of the packing carton, concretely relates to high strength packing carton.
Background
The carton packaging refers to the packaging of the products by adopting a paper box body in the circulation process of the products in order to protect the products, facilitate storage and transportation and promote sales. Carton packaging is one of the most widely used packaging methods. Different from wooden box packaging, woven bag packaging, cloth bag packaging and plastic box packaging, the carton packaging has the characteristics of easily obtained materials, light weight, easy printing, easy design and forming, low cost and the like, is widely used for selling and packaging commodities, is widely applied to the selling and the transporting packaging of the commodities, and has the increasing importance of various logistics operations along with the vigorous development of various industrial and commercial activities, no matter the commodities are sold to all parts of the world, or various raw materials are transported from one factory building to another factory building in the production process, in order to protect products during transportation, it is common practice to transport the products in cartons, which are usually used as wrappings for goods or as outer articles for protecting the goods, and the cartons are usually provided with various patterns or text prompts to remind the user of the contents of the cartons.
Currently, the packaging is carried out by adopting an external carton and matching with an internal buffer material. The cushioning material is usually made of foam. But use the foam as the cushion pad, the great packing space waste that causes of buffering volume, the foam pad receives easy creep deformation after the extrusion and reduces support strength for a long time in addition, uses environmental protection foam material expensive in price, makes whole packing cost higher, and whole shock-absorbing capacity is relatively poor.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-4, the present invention provides the following technical solutions: a high-strength packaging carton comprises a first paperboard 3, wherein a second paperboard 4 is arranged inside the first paperboard 3, supporting corners 6 are arranged inside the second paperboard 4, and the number of the supporting corners 6 is four; first cardboard 3 adopts corrugated container board for reduce the impact force that produces when placing the carton, play the cushioning effect, second cardboard 4 uses thick cardboard, is used for reinforcing the intensity of carton box.
Further, a partition plate 2 is installed inside the first paper plate 3, one side of the partition plate 2 is provided with four second limiting clamping seats 5, and the number of the second limiting clamping seats 5 is four; the partition board 2 and the second limit clamping seat 5 divide the inner space of the second paperboard 4 into eight parts, and the partition board 2 and the second limit clamping seat 5 play a role in fixing goods.
Furthermore, the outer part of the first paper board 3 is provided with four first limiting clamping seats 1, and the number of the first limiting clamping seats 1 is four; through first spacing cassette 1 can be connected two cartons block from top to bottom, improved the stability that the carton was stacked, increased the security of stacking the carton.
Specifically, a base 9 is installed outside the first paper board 3, a handle 7 is arranged on one side of the base 9, a snap ring 8 is installed inside the handle 7, and two of the base 9, the handle 7 and the snap ring 8 are arranged; the base 9 is fixedly connected with the first paper board 3, the handle 7 is rotatably connected with the base 9, the clamping ring 8 is rotatably connected with the handle 7, and the clamping ring 8 and the clamping pin 13 can be clamped and connected by adjusting the position of the handle 7 up and down so as to fix the cover plate 16.
It is worth to be noted that an interlayer 15 is arranged inside the second paper board 4, a second spring clamping seat 12 is arranged at the bottom of the interlayer 15, a spring 11 is arranged outside the second spring clamping seat 12, and a first spring clamping seat 10 is arranged at the bottom of the spring 11; the spring 11 is fixed with the second spring clamping seat 12 through the first spring clamping seat 10, and the interlayer 15 is fixedly connected with the second spring clamping seat 12.
Further, a cover plate 16 is arranged at the top of the first paper board 3, a bayonet 13 is arranged on one side of the cover plate 16, a convex block 14 is arranged at the bottom of the cover plate 16, and two bayonet 13 are arranged; the cover plate 16 is connected with the second paper board 4 through the convex blocks 14 in a clamping mode, and the maximum length and width of the convex blocks 14 are equal to the minimum length and width of the second paper board 4.
The utility model discloses a theory of operation and use flow: when the carton is used, the handle 7 is lifted upwards to the highest position, the clamping ring 8 is taken down from the clamping pin 13, the cover plate 16 is taken down, goods are placed at the corresponding positions separated by the partition plate 2 and the second limiting clamping seat 5, then the cover plate 16 is covered, the handle 7 is lifted upwards to the highest position, the clamping ring 8 is buckled on the clamping pin 13, the handle 7 is pressed downwards to the lowest position to enable the clamping ring 8 to fasten the clamping pin 13, when the carton is stacked, the bottom of the carton is aligned to the top of the other carton and is put down, and the first limiting clamping seats 1 of the two cartons are connected in a clamping mode.
